Introducing the new addition to Harken’s powered winch lineup. The DynaDrive™ winches are designed from drawing board up as powered winches. This has positive performance and deck design impacts. DynaDrive’s epicyclic design locates a two-speed gearbox on the upper part of the winch. This space-efficient design requires less area within the drum for gearing. This creates vertical space within the drum for the motors, which live almost completely within the drums. This saves headroom below deck which is very attractive to designers of large boats with cruising as the primary mission. The historic and iconic Admiral’s Cup returns after a 22-year break! After a long hiatus, this prestigious international yachting regatta makes its grand comeback from 17- 31 July at The Royal Ocean Racing Club (RORC) in Cowes, Isle of Wight. Harken UK caught up with the Royal Ocean Racing Club CEO, Admiral’s Cup sailors, as well as Harken ProCare about the grand return of the Cup. Soft attachments continue to replace stainless steel shackles and padeyes where weight savings is the primary objective. These days, we’re expanding options to better match rigging objective and the load demand. There’s a lot more available today than the now traditional soft shackle or loop along. Harken Tech Team's Jim Anderson takes us through the expanding Harken soft attachment range. Jonathan McKee was inducted into the National Sailing Hall of Fame in 2022. He’s a three-time Collegiate All-American and won an Olympic medal at 40. He’s won World Championships in boats as chronologically diverse as the Flying Dutchman and the 49er and also in the timeless Taser. He’s also done a mini Transat, the Barcelona World Race, and The Ocean Race. For years, he has developed a culture aboard his own boat, the Paul Bieker-designed Dark Star, that readily accepts individuals of all ages and talents and finds a way to bring out the best in all. At 60+, Jonathan is drawing from that experience as he looks forward. His perspective on continuing to sail at a high level is well worth your time. Harken® Fly blocks are designed to provide strength beyond mass, offering big holding power in a low-aero package. Designed specifically for use with very small-diameter line, these friction-fighting blocks have an incredible working load for their small size. Fly blocks are in their element rigged in cascade systems aboard foiling dinghies, catamarans, sportboats - even in multi-part control-line purchases aboard TP52s. Fly blocks are available in 18, 29, and 40 mm sizes. The 18 mm blocks feature an integrated stainless steel inner race and rivet, stainless steel ball bearings and composite fiber-reinforced sideplates, and are available in single, double, and before long, triple sheave models. The 29 and 40 mm blocks feature a one-piece titanium sheave that doubles as the outer bearing race for their stainless steel ball bearings. Coming to you from the front row in Les Sables d'Olonne, where the energy spiked as Vendée Globe winner Charlie Dalin was welcomed by a huge crowd, celebrating his win. Charlie had been there but never done that. In the 2020-2021 edition of the Vendee Globe race, he had been first up this channel. But he officially finished second after Yannick Bestaven was awarded time credit for coming to another sailor’s aid and achieved a well-deserved victory. Today it is Charlie’s day. There is nothing anywhere in sailing like the day the first finisher crosses the line in Les Sables d’Olonne. Harken was there, At The Front…where we must be.
